-uva is a Quenya future tense ending.

A final -a drops out before the ending -uva is added; quanta- "fill", future tense quantuva "shall fill".

Examples[edit | edit source]

  • laituvalmet = "we shall bless them"[1]
  • tiruvantes = “they will guard it”
  • enquantuva = "shall refill"
  • cenuva = "Shall see"[2]
  • entuluva = "Come again" [3]
